Denyse Carpio, MA’21 // U.S. Navy

Founder, Cameron County Mercantile

After recently returning to her hometown of Emporium, PA., Denyse observed a town that had been economically hit hard by the pandemic. Not one to sit around, she and her husband started Cameron County Mercantile to provide local artists, makers, growers and producers a place to sell their products with no overhead. She works with other local small businesses to create a main street atmosphere in the hopes of enticing tourists driving through the town on their way to the local state parks, dams, and elk viewing stations, to stop and visit. While employed at the university (Institute for Innovation and Entrepreneurship), Denyse participated in the GalXc accelerator where she received valuable feedback on her idea and learned how to articulate what she wanted to do.


Brandon Friedman, MPA’06 // U.S. Army

Founder & CEO, Rakkasan Tea Company

While serving tours with the Army’s 101st Airborne Division in the Middle East, Brandon was often served tea by locals. In 2017 he launched his premium loose leaf tea company that imports solely from carefully selected estates in post-conflict countries as a way to promote peace and economic growth. RTC’s superior tea is delivered the way it was meant to be consumed: Pure and organic, with no added flavors. Since their launch, Rakkasan has been named “Startup Impact Importer of the Year” by the Global Chamber Dallas, received the “Biggest Social Impact” award at the 2019 UTD Big Ideas Competition as well as profiles by The Dallas Morning News, D Magazine, The Dallas Observer, The Dallas Business Journal, Inc. Magazine, and Fresh Cup Magazine.

Timothy Reazor, MBA’18 & MS’19 // U.S. Marine Corps

Co-founder, Fifth & Cherry

Tim comes from a long line of fine cabinet makers, but it’s what he did with the wood scraps that made him a business owner. Fifth & Cherry crafts long-lasting cutting boards made in the USA from 100% responsibly sourced cherry wood. Each board comes with a lifetime warranty including complimentary refinishing for life to maintain its superior craftsmanship. While earning his dual degrees at UTD, Tim was accepted into the Blackstone LaunchPad Propel program (to represent UTD), a two-day entrepreneurial event held in New York City that included a mentor madness session, where student teams met more than 50 business and industry experts from the Blackstone and Techstars networks. Fifth & Cherry has also partnered with several companies and saw a 500% increase in sales in 2020. One of its new partnerships is with Big Green Egg, a leading producer and international distributor in the barbecue industry.
